Pitch and Terms
One of the WiDi pitchs at Gaddafi Stadium is almost always flat belt. The venue hosted two matches in recent tri-series, New Zealand posted 330 to defeat Pakistan, and then chased up to 305 with six wickets and eight balls. Lahore is hoping to be a bit cool than the tri-series, partially due to rain this week, which was interrupted by England on Thursday. At this time of the year dew is rarely a factor.
